I know the verse you already know ... I have also heard it sung as part of a Scottish song called

Coulter's Candy

Ally bally, ally bally bee,
Sittin' on yer mammy's knee
Greetin for another bawbee
To buy some Coulter's Candy.

I had a little nutmeg
etc

Here's auld Couter comin' round
Wi a basket on his crown
So here's a penny, now ye run down
And buy me some Coulter's candy.

Ally bally, ally ballybee
When you grow up ye'll gang tto sea
Makin pennies for your daddie and me
To buy some Coulter's candy
